Abstract—Model checkers for program verification have enjoyed considerable success in recent years. In the control systems domain, however, they suffer from an inability to account for the physical environment. For control systems, simulation is the most widely used approach for validating system designs. We present a new technique for finding coun-terexamples that uses a software model checker to perform a systematic simulation of the software implementation of a con-troller coupled with a continuous plant. Instead of performing a large set of independent simulations, our approach uses the model checking notion of state-space exploration by piecing together numerical simulations of the plant and transitions of the controller. Our implement...
require more sophisticated autonomous assets to be developed and deployed. Model based autonomous co...
Model checking is a formal verification technique that exhaustively tests a piece of hardware or sof...
As autonomous systems become more prevalent, methods for their verification will become more widely...
Systematic State Exploration or Model Checking techniques have been used for years to check the mode...
Model checking has established itself as a successful tool supported technique for the verification ...
Software for autonomous systems is hard to test, given their complex reactions as well as safety-cri...
We show how by combining Explicit Model Checking techniques and simulation it is possible to effecti...
Abstract. In model-driven verification a model checker executes a program by embedding it within a t...
Automation surprises occur when an automated system behaves differently than its operator expects. I...
Despite the technological advances in languages and tools to support program development, pro-gramme...
Model checking is a technique for finding errors in systems and algorithms. The tech nique requires ...
Abstract: This paper presents a method for the application of model checking, i.e. verifying a finit...
Creating software for embedded systems requires rigid quality measures. The reason for this is that ...
In this paper we present two frameworks that have beenimplemented to link traditional model-checking...
Executable models can be used to support all engineering activities in Model-Based Systems Engineeri...
require more sophisticated autonomous assets to be developed and deployed. Model based autonomous co...
Model checking is a formal verification technique that exhaustively tests a piece of hardware or sof...
As autonomous systems become more prevalent, methods for their verification will become more widely...
Systematic State Exploration or Model Checking techniques have been used for years to check the mode...
Model checking has established itself as a successful tool supported technique for the verification ...
Software for autonomous systems is hard to test, given their complex reactions as well as safety-cri...
We show how by combining Explicit Model Checking techniques and simulation it is possible to effecti...
Abstract. In model-driven verification a model checker executes a program by embedding it within a t...
Automation surprises occur when an automated system behaves differently than its operator expects. I...
Despite the technological advances in languages and tools to support program development, pro-gramme...
Model checking is a technique for finding errors in systems and algorithms. The tech nique requires ...
Abstract: This paper presents a method for the application of model checking, i.e. verifying a finit...
Creating software for embedded systems requires rigid quality measures. The reason for this is that ...
In this paper we present two frameworks that have beenimplemented to link traditional model-checking...
Executable models can be used to support all engineering activities in Model-Based Systems Engineeri...
require more sophisticated autonomous assets to be developed and deployed. Model based autonomous co...
Model checking is a formal verification technique that exhaustively tests a piece of hardware or sof...
As autonomous systems become more prevalent, methods for their verification will become more widely...